In order to obtain letters testamentary in Texas, the probate court must approve the will and determine the qualification of the executor. To do this, the executor must file an application with the appropriate county court with the original will within four years of the decedent's death.
A ?personal representative? (also known as "PR") is the person nominated in a person's will to manage the estate. Upon this person's appointment by the King County Ex Parte Commissioner, the Superior Court Clerk will issue this person ?Letters Testamentary.?

The probate court will then issue Letters of Administration if someone passes without a will or Letters Testamentary if someone passes with a will.
The court may require that the personal representative get its approval for every transaction or may allow the personal representative to administer the estate unsupervised. 2. Will my estate have to go through probate? All wills and intestate estates must be probated.

Letters Testamentary or Letters of Administration A certified copy of this document can be presented to third parties - such as banks and insurance companies - to show that the named person has been appointed by the court as personal representative of the decedent's estate.
